Calculating Your Bonus

One of the most exciting aspects of Leovegas is the welcome bonus. However, to truly profit from it, you need to understand how wagering requirements work. Let’s break it down with a real-world example.

Suppose Leovegas offers a 100% matched bonus up to €200. If you deposit €100, you receive an extra €100 in bonus funds, giving you a total balance of €200. The wagering requirement is typically 35x the bonus amount. In this case, you must wager 35 × €100 = €3,500 before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us.

Here’s the calculation step by step:

Deposit: €100
Bonus: €100 (100% match)
Total balance: €200
Wagering requirement: 35x the bonus = 35 × €100 = €3,500

You also need to consider any maximum bet limits. Many casinos cap the max bet while wagering at, say, €5 per spin. If you place a bet higher than this, the casino may void your bonus. So, stick to bets within the allowed limit.

Another crucial factor is game contribution. Not all games count equally towards wagering. Slots usually contribute 100%, but table games like blackjack or roulette may only contribute 10% or even 0%. For instance, if you play blackjack, only 10% of your wager counts. So, if you bet €10 on blackjack, only €1 counts towards the €3,500 requirement. This means you would need to wager significantly more to meet the requirement.

To maximize your bonus, focus on slot games that contribute fully. Additionally, check the expiry date—the bonus and any winnings typically expire after 30 days if you fail to meet the wagering requirements.

Using these calculations, you can better estimate how much you need to play to convert your bonus into withdrawable cash.

Pro Tips

To maximize your chances of winning and extend your playtime, focus on games with a high return to player (RTP). Here are some categories to favor and those to avoid.

  • Best RTP: Video slots often have RTPs of 96% or higher. Look for titles like Mega Joker (99%) or Blood Suckers (98%). Table games like blackjack can have RTPs above 99% when using optimal strategy. Additionally, some live dealer games offer RTPs around 98% if you bet on even-money options like banker in baccarat.
  • Worst RTP: Keno and scratch cards typically have lower RTPs, often below 90%. Progressive jackpot slots also have lower base RTPs (around 92-94%) because a portion of each bet funds the jackpot. If you want to minimize losses, steer clear of these.
  • Bonus-friendly games: When wagering bonuses, check which games contribute 100%. Usually, all slots contribute fully, while table games might contribute only 10%. Playing slots exclusively can speed up your wagering.
  • Play within your means: No matter the RTP, the house always has an edge. Set session limits and stop-losses to ensure you play responsibly.
